The World Central Kitchen (WCK), a U.S.-based, non-governmental organization, said on Wednesday a Palestinian staff member was killed in Gaza.

The WCK identified the person as Nadi Sallout, saying in a post on X that he was “an integral member of our warehouse team from the early days of our response in Rafah and a humanitarian at his very core.”

The organization said it believes he was off duty at the time.
